Understanding the Importance of Landing Page Design

A well-designed landing page is essential for capturing visitors' attention and persuading them to take action. It should be visually appealing, easy to navigate, and optimized for conversions. When creating a Shopify landing page, consider the following design elements:

Clear and Concise Messaging

Your messaging should be clear, concise, and relevant to your target audience. Use simple language and focus on the benefits of your product or service. Avoid clutter and ensure that your message is easily readable.

Visually Appealing Layout

Use a clean and visually appealing layout that guides visitors' attention to your call-to-action (CTA). Ensure that your page is mobile-friendly and loads quickly to improve user experience.

Prominent Call-to-Action

Your CTA should be prominent and actionable. Use action-oriented language and make sure it's visible on both desktop and mobile devices.

Optimizing Your Shopify Landing Page for Conversions

To optimize your Shopify landing page for conversions, follow these best practices:

Use High-Quality Images and Videos

High-quality visuals can significantly enhance your landing page's appeal. Use images and videos that showcase your product or service in action.

Leverage Social Proof

Social proof, such as customer testimonials and reviews, can help build trust with potential customers. Display them prominently on your landing page to increase credibility.

Minimize Distractions

Remove any unnecessary elements that might distract visitors from your CTA. Use a simple and clean design to keep the focus on your message.

A/B Testing and Analytics

Regularly test different elements of your landing page, such as CTAs, images, and messaging, to identify what works best for your audience. Use analytics tools to track your page's performance and make data-driven decisions.

Creating a Shopify Landing Page: Best Practices

To create an effective Shopify landing page, follow these best practices:

Use a Pre-Designed Template

Shopify offers a range of pre-designed landing page templates that can save you time and effort. You can also use third-party apps like PageFly to access a wider range of templates.

Customize Your Template

Customize your chosen template to match your brand's identity and messaging. Ensure that it's optimized for conversions and mobile-friendly.

Keep it Simple and Focused

Avoid clutter and keep your landing page focused on a single message or offer. Use clear and concise language to communicate your value proposition.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

When creating a Shopify landing page, avoid the following common mistakes:

Poor Mobile Optimization

Ensure that your landing page is optimized for mobile devices to cater to a wider audience.

Lack of Clear Messaging

Use clear and concise language to communicate your message and avoid confusing visitors.

Too Many Distractions

Remove unnecessary elements that might distract visitors from your CTA.

Measuring Success

To measure the success of your Shopify landing page, track the following key performance indicators (KPIs):

Conversion Rate

Monitor your conversion rate to see how effectively your landing page is converting visitors into customers.

Bounce Rate

Track your bounce rate to identify potential issues with your page's design or messaging.

Average Order Value

Monitor your average order value to see how your landing page is impacting your revenue.
